Geek Media Round-Up: July 29, 2008

29 Jul 2008  Media

Art

  • Worth1000 features a gallery of Star Wars characters incorporated into Renaissance art.

Comics

  • Neil Gaiman will be writing two issues of Batman coming out this January! Dimes to Dollars, it’ll be the fastest selling comic since the death of Captain America. The are is titled “Whatever Happened to the Caped Crusader?”
  • Are comics being squeezed off the floor of the Comic Con? Sadly, it looks to be the case.
  • Check out the cover of the new Captain Marvel comic.
  • Wired grades more of Batman’s gear.

Film

  • Den of Geek asks, Is it possible to watch a film spoiler-free any more?
  • Den of Geek shares 10 great geek moments in movies.
  • Five facts about the upcoming Terminator film that debunk many of the rumors circulating around the internet.
  • It’s official. All six Star Wars movies will be re-released in 3D!
  • Watch a four minute clip from The Clone Wars over at Yahoo!, just to whet your appetite.
  • The first photo of the young Voldemort from the upcoming Harry Potter film have surfaced. Verdict? Dumbledore look like some sort of crazy hippie-turned-business man.

Internet

  • If you still haven’t watched Dr. Horrible’s Sing-Along Blog, go watch it now! All three episodes are now available on Hulu.
  • WebUrbanist rounds up a fairly sweet gallery of Creative Steampunk Art, Design and Fashion.

Literature

  • Free Fiction: King Solomon’s Mines by H. Rider Haggard is a classic any fan of Indiana Jones or the English classics should read. [MP3 Download]
  • Gwyneth Jones of the Guardian share a list of the Top 10 Science Fiction Books written by Women.
  • io9 lists Great Opening Sentences From Science Fiction, including Ender’s Game and Neuromancer.
  • Science fiction master Ray Bradbury sits down to talk with LA Times editor Steve Wasserman, together they talk in-depth about Bradbury’s work.

Television

  • Check out the recap of all things Joss Whedon taking place at the Comic-Con.
  • Topless Robot has compiled a list of Mark Hamill’s 10 Greatest Post-Star Wars Roles that leaves you feeling a great deal of pity for our old friend Luke Skywalker.

Writing

  • Cryptic Studios have officially announced they are the new developer of the Star Trek Online MMORPG.
